Ally Mercoeur is a 39MW onshore wind power project. It is located in Auvergne-Rhone-Alpes, France. The project is currently active. It has been developed in single phase. Post completion of construction, the project got commissioned in December 2005.

Description
The project was developed by Sofiva Business Solutions and is currently owned by Boralex.
The project supplies enough clean energy to power 29,259 households, offsetting 5,644t of carbon dioxide emissions (CO2) a year.
Development Status
The project is currently active. The project got commissioned in December 2005.
Power Purchase Agreement
The power generated from the project is sold to Electricite de France under a power purchase agreement for a period of 15 years, starting from 2005.
Contractors Involved
GE Renewable Energy was selected as the turbine supplier for the wind power project. The company provided 26 units of 1.5sl turbines, each with 1.5MW nameplate capacity.
